Evolutionary musicology issues the "origins of music, the issue of animal tune, assortment pressures fundamental music evolution", and "music evolution and human evolution".[118] It seeks to comprehend music perception and activity inside the context of evolutionary concept. Charles Darwin speculated that music could have held an adaptive advantage and functioned being a protolanguage,[119] a check out which has spawned numerous competing theories of music evolution.

Scores and elements may also be Employed in well known music and jazz, particularly in huge ensembles such as jazz "massive bands." In preferred music, guitarists and electrical bass players usually study music notated in tablature (often abbreviated as "tab"), which suggests the location on the notes to get played over the instrument utilizing a diagram from the guitar or bass fingerboard. Tablature was Employed in the Baroque period to notate music with the lute, a stringed, fretted instrument.[81]
